Chemical Reconnaissance

Abstract

The Chemical Reconnaissance program will enable exhaustive, accurate, and economical collection of atmospheric trace constituents to support chemical mapping of urban and military environments. The system will demonstrate materials, packaging, and extraction technologies that sample atmospheric impurities with concentrations ranging from 10 parts per trillion to 50 parts per million by volume, from 100 liter-atmospheres of gas, in less than five minutes. The analysis system will integrate high-resolution separation and spectroscopic techniques with automated analysis software to enable identification and ranking (by concentration) of all components present in complex gas mixtures. Reproducible analysis of atmospheric samples using sophisticated analytical technology will yield data for baseline conditions, natural variability, and permit detections of nefarious anomalies associated with production, movement, and storage of weapons, even under shifting backgrounds driven by meteorological and seasonal events.
